What is a Capacitor?

Capacitors are passive electronic components designed to temporarily store and release electrical energy by creating an electric field between two conductive plates separated by a dielectric material. Common dielectric materials include ceramic, polymer film, aluminum oxide, tantalum oxide, and electrolytes, each offering distinct electrical characteristics for specific applications. Capacitors play a crucial role in regulating voltage, stabilizing current flow, filtering electrical noise, supporting signal coupling and decoupling, and providing short-term energy storage within electronic circuits. Their performance is determined by factors such as capacitance, voltage rating, dielectric properties, equivalent series resistance (ESR), thermal stability, and service life. Available in various configurations, including ceramic, electrolytic, film, tantalum, and supercapacitor types, capacitors are extensively used in consumer electronics, automotive systems, renewable energy equipment, industrial automation, telecommunications, and other advanced electrical applications.

Market Trend and Drivers of Capacitor:

The capacitor market is witnessing strong growth, supported by the rapid advancement of the electronics industry, increasing adoption of electric vehicles, expansion of EV charging infrastructure, and rising investments in renewable energy and industrial automation.The global capacitor market size was valued at USD 26.70 Billion in 2025. According to IMARC Group estimates, the market is expected to reach USD 44.69 Billion by 2034, exhibiting a CAGR of 5.89% from 2026 to 2034. Growing demand for high-performance capacitors capable of operating under high-voltage and high-temperature conditions in electric vehicles, power electronics, and advanced industrial equipment is significantly contributing to market expansion. Moreover, the widespread deployment of solar and wind energy systems, along with the increasing use of capacitors in motor drives, sensors, communication devices, and industrial control systems, continues to accelerate demand. Continuous innovations in dielectric materials, miniaturization technologies, and manufacturing processes are further enhancing energy density, reliability, and thermal performance, supporting the long-term growth of the global capacitor market.

How to Setup a Capacitor Manufacturing Plant?

Setting up a capacitor manufacturing plant requires evaluating several key factors — from capacitor manufacturing plant cost and machinery requirements to operational efficiency and quality control. Some of the major considerations include:

  • Detailed Process Flow: The capacitor manufacturing process involves multiple stages, including raw material preparation, metallization, slitting and winding or stacking, impregnation, lead attachment, encapsulation, aging and testing, and packaging. Key aspects include unit operations, raw material requirements, quality standards, and technical testing procedures.
  • Site Selection: The plant location should provide easy access to key raw materials such as aluminum foil, dielectric films, and electrolytes, along with strong transportation infrastructure, reliable utility supply, and proximity to electronics and automotive industry customers to reduce logistics costs and improve operational efficiency.
  • Plant Layout Optimization: An efficient layout is essential to streamline workflow, reduce material handling, and ensure worker safety. Separate zones for raw material storage, metallization, winding and assembly, impregnation, quality testing, aging, and finished goods packaging and storage should be planned with appropriate ESD and cleanroom controls.
  • Equipment Selection: Selecting durable and high-performance manufacturing equipment is crucial. Equipment may include precision slitters and metalizers, capacitor winding and stacking machines, impregnation units, soldering and sealing systems, aging ovens, automated test and sorting stations, and packaging lines.
  • Raw Material Sourcing: Reliable sourcing of aluminum foil, dielectric films, electrolytes, lead wires, encapsulation resins, and appropriate packaging materials is necessary to maintain consistent product quality, electrical performance, and stable production operations throughout the year.
  • Safety and Environmental Compliance: The facility must comply with electrical product safety standards and environmental regulations. Proper ESD controls, chemical handling for electrolyte and solvent materials, emission controls, electronic waste management systems, and compliance with RoHS directives should be implemented.
  • Quality Assurance Systems: A strong quality management system should be established to ensure capacitance value, voltage rating, ESR, leakage current, temperature coefficient, and compliance with IEC, JISC, or EIA capacitor standards through regular automated testing, aging protocols, and quality inspections.
